bearcat

See also: bear cat

English

A bearcat

Etymology

bear + cat

Noun

bearcat (plural bearcats)

  1. Any member of diverse species of the order Carnivora:
    1. A binturong (Arctictis binturong, in the family Viverridae).
    2. (obsolete) A giant panda (Ailuropoda melanoleuca, in the family Ursidae).
    3. (obsolete) A red panda (Ailurus fulgens, in the family Ailuridae).
